kernfs: implement "trusted.*" xattr support
kernfs inherited "security.*" xattr support from sysfs. This patch extends xattr support to "trusted.*" using simple_xattr_*(). As trusted xattrs are restricted to CAP_SYS_ADMIN, simple_xattr_*() which uses kernel memory for storage shouldn't be problematic. Note that the existing "security.*" support doesn't implement get/remove/list and the this patch only implements those ops for "trusted.*". We probably want to extend those ops to include support for "security.*". This patch will allow using kernfs from cgroup which requires "trusted.*" xattr support.
